
连续6年不跑路的安全速度最适合国人VPN
使用 java 执行关机命令的步骤如下:创建 runtime 对象。调用 exec 方法执行关机命令。检查进程状态(可选)。
如何在 Java 中实现关机命令
使用 Java 编写关机命令需要使用 Runtime 类和 exec 方法。以下是具体步骤:
1. 创建 Runtime 对象
Runtime runtime = Runtime.getRuntime();登录后复制
2. 调用 exec 方法
立即学习“Java免费学习笔记(深入)”;
Process process = runtime.exec("shutdown -s -t 0");登录后复制
- "shutdown -s -t 0" 是一个 Windows 操作系统命令,用于立即关机。您也可以根据需要修改命令以适应其他操作系统。
3. 检查进程状态(可选)
int exitValue = process.waitFor();if (exitValue == 0) { // 关机命令执行成功} else { // 关机命令执行失败}登录后复制
示例代码:
import java.io.IOException;public class ShutdownCommand { public static void main(String[] args) throws IOException { Runtime runtime = Runtime.getRuntime(); Process process = runtime.exec("shutdown -s -t 0"); }}登录后复制
请注意:
- 确保以管理员权限运行 Java 程序,否则关机命令可能无法执行。
- 根据操作系统的不同,您可能需要修改关机命令。
- 请谨慎使用关机命令,因为它可能会中断正在进行的工作或导致数据丢失。
以上就是如何用java写关机命令的详细内容,更多请关注本站其它相关文章!